I mean, compared to those guys, I've got a little bit of money, and even THAT just makes me HATE myself." - E.Vedder (end of "Alive")&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Nine years ago, Pearl Jam decided to throw a big-old cog in the concert bootleggers gears by putting their concerts in the open hands of the masses.  Every show the band performed in the summer and fall of 2000 (72 of them!) was released as quickly and economically as possible in record stores across the country, directly combating the illegal bootlegging trade that was costly to the hard-working consumer, often times made the band look and sound like complete shit.  These rough and tumble, warts-and-all recordings were heralded as an innovation in the industry, and became highly sought after by fans of the band and collectors alike. The band released seventy-two such live albums in 2000 and 2001, and set a record for most albums to debut in the Billboard 200 at the same time. I can speak for myself when I say that these authorized bootlegs were responsible for reintroducing me to a band that I loved, but had drifted away from in the late nineties.  Being in college at the time, I was absorbing every Grateful Dead, and every Phish related bootleg I could find. Seeing that PJ were diving into the bootleg scene provoked my interest, and to this day, I'm still listening. More than ever actually.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;So let's set the scene. 2000. This year had seen them release their studio album, Binaural, described as a dark, slightly somber sonic departure from the "grunge" kings of earlier in the last decade. On tour, tragedy struck. The tour ended in tragedy on June 30, with an accident at the Roskilde Festival in Denmark. Nine fans were crushed underfoot and suffocated to death as the crowd rushed to the front. The band canceled the remaining European dates, and returned to the States, with the deaths weighing heavily on their conscience.  After some thought, the band chose to continue with the North American tour. I'd advise that you grab the nearest Butterfinger or "fun size" Snickers**, sit back and enjoy the show....&lt;br/&gt;&lt;br/&gt;Everything I imagine writing further about Dead Man's Bones can be said a bit more eloquently by Heather Phares @ &lt;img width='359' height='529' src='http://www.interviewmagazine.com/files/2009/07/16/img-dead-mans-bones_160853518439.jpg' style='max-width: 800px; float: right; margin-top: 10px; margin-bottom: 10px; margin-left: 10px;'/&gt;&lt;a target='_blank' href='http://www.allmusic.com/cg/amg.dll?p=amg&amp;amp;sql=10:0xfpxzwaldje'&gt;Allmusic.com&lt;/a&gt;&lt;br/&gt;&lt;br/&gt;&lt;blockquote&gt;&lt;b&gt;It's a blessing and a curse that one half of Dead Man's Bones is Academy Award-nominated actor Ryan Gosling. It's a blessing because Gosling and his partner, Zach Shields, undoubtedly got more attention for their self-titled debut album than they would have otherwise, and something of a curse because it may not be seen for as genuine a project as it is.&lt;/b&gt; Shields and Gosling originally conceived of Dead Man's Bones as a horror-themed musical, but kept the songs they had written when they realized putting on a stage production would be too expensive. &lt;b&gt;Despite the high concept, Dead Man's Bones are pretty far from a vanity project -- if anything, they're the opposite, with Gosling and Shields stretching far from their comfort zones at almost every turn. They played instruments they'd never touched before making the album, and brought in the Silverlake Conservatory of Music Children's Choir to add young voices to their virtually untrained ones. They also set rules for themselves while recording: no electric guitars or click tracks were allowed, and they could only do three takes for any given part. All of this gives Dead Man's Bones the feeling -- in the best possible way -- of a bootleg recording of an elaborate grade-school Halloween pageant&lt;/b&gt;. By embracing their amateurism so completely, Gosling and Shields turn any weaknesses into strengths, and while influences ranging from the Arcade Fire and Beirut to Roy Orbison to the Langley Schools Music Project to Disneyland's Haunted Mansion ride can be heard, the way Dead Man's Bones combine them is unique. Over the course of the album, the duo covers an array of moods and sounds that more experienced musicians would be glad to express. These songs range from gentle ("Dead Hearts"' spectral folk) to dark and driving ("Lose Your Soul") to fiery (the Nick Cave-esque "Dead Man's Bones"), and sometimes all at once. Some of the most striking tracks mix jubilant music with images of death -- or undeath, in the case of "My Body's a Zombie for You," where the kids can't help but shout out the chorus as Gosling croons like a zombie-fied '50s teen idol. Dead Man's Bones also do a fine job of balancing the campy and spiritual aspects of a concept album about love, death, and undeath. "In the Room Where You Sleep" is gleefully terrifying; "Young &amp;amp; Tragic," the only song the Silverlake Conservatory kids sing on their own, uses their delicate, flawed voices to express something deeper. Throughout it all, there is a "hey, kids, let's put on a show!" exuberance that makes the album all the more winning. Elisapie Isaac was born of an Inuk mother and a Newfoundland father. She was adopted at birth by an Inuit family and was raised in the isolated community Salluit, Nunavik - the Great North.&lt;br/&gt; &lt;br/&gt; For Elisapie, the north is not at the top of the world, it’s at the center of her world. “My grandfather used to say that to avoid getting lost”, Isaac says, “you always have to look where you’ve come from.” “There Will be Stars” is a record that looks to where this artist has come from…here and now.&lt;br/&gt; &lt;br/&gt; It has been said that the great singers are first and foremost great communicators. Elisapie Isaac’s life’s work has been communicating, first on radio, then on tv and then on film with her award winning National Film Board documentary “If the Weather Permits”.&lt;br/&gt; &lt;br/&gt; She continues that tradition with “There Will be Stars”. Not so much with his 50 albums for 50 states project, but with two new projects.  &lt;br/&gt;&lt;br/&gt;The first of which is &lt;a target='_blank' href='http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/BQE_%28Album%29'&gt;The BQE&lt;/a&gt;: A mixed-medium artistic exploration of the Brooklyn-Queens Expressway. The project originally manifested in the form of a live show, performed Nov. 1-3, 2007. The show consisted of an original film, directed and written by Stevens, accompanied by an orchestra performing a live soundtrack. The CD/DVD will be released on October 20, 2009. It will consist of a CD of the show's soundtrack, a DVD of Brooklyn-Queen Expressway footage that accompanied the original performance (not a film of the performance itself), a 40-page booklet with liner notes and photos, and a stereoscopic 3D View-Master reel.&lt;br/&gt;&lt;br/&gt;The second project is &lt;a target='_blank' href='http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Run_Rabbit_Run_%28album%29'&gt;RUN RABBIT RUN&lt;/a&gt;. It is a re-working of his 2001 instrumental album &lt;a target='_blank' href='http://www.allmusic.com/cg/amg.dll?p=amg&amp;amp;sql=10:dcfexq80ld0e'&gt;Enjoy Your Rabbit&lt;/a&gt;. The songs, originally performed with electronic instruments, have been re-arranged by New York composers Michael Atkinson, Olivier Manchon, Maxim Moston, Nico Muhly, and Gabriel Kahane and are performed by the Osso String Quartet. All of the original sounds—glitches, white noise, etc.—will be reproduced by these string instruments.
